Type
ORACLE
Validation date
2024-12-20 06:10: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02331,
    "usd": 0.02414
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000153A443B6101CB9BC541638F0F48A1A644BBDFF63E49E23D178E09391E7B6F5B1

Previous signature

37683999982F5C4C72313CDB973EFBCAB10EE9009780374EAA9F667E24DF42D74A50793D67EE144680730F75008E64B1F462E53CB7AD9A2E2EC125C282AF7E07

Origin signature

304402201AF36E5766BF59FC7C7FE65AD30871F8AE7951F1CC77C6F863CB8CFEEB7423B5022001AFD4658F51B8B866C3E2EB1AD0F205CD5BFA27E6B87D7F50B34E0E8A8B7C55

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0067F178C2F76A6B9D850E9494F4D03A392377EDE58857CBD77077F8F09AF9A0C0

Coordinator signature

45DA6F7378DE560BF161AF35C1A2294F796BE0F7A37DDCF450CD553AE872BFD88905A5E54910B9DC8F4DF4968F8FD7E113A94FB421E23AB99A824A770F4D3805

Validator #1 public key

00016204A6DD6BA17388994E74A6529F509D1479FEFB67D8D55D1E450E30A30982D2

Validator #1 signature

C0251A6B1E133C135F931FDF88009E89D72337243F8EEDB04E807613DABF375503190DF67B2802A8EF30B061A6A26406DFC2356D6FECD48C668BBF6581960E04

Validator #2 public key

00013D16BDF02C72DB6831A1EB14200C6D5427B4303351645BDFFC9B132DFE3A53FC

Validator #2 signature

AAD006FD71D61F22405D27DE445FD164C3C5B04897893A835B2BC281BDE7D3B34016AB0D46FBB1313BD76DA5365FB7CF1025E6699B1F2342A810703A4B47C603